Understanding FRP Sand Pipes A Comprehensive Overview


Fibre Reinforced Plastic (FRP) sand pipes are an innovative solution for industries that require durable, corrosion-resistant piping systems. These pipes are designed to transport various materials, including sand, slurry, and other abrasive substances, while maintaining structural integrity over prolonged use. With the increasing demand for effective and high-performance materials in construction and manufacturing, FRP sand pipes have gained prominence for their numerous advantages.


The Composition and Manufacturing Process


FRP is known for its combination of high strength and low weight, achieved primarily through the use of fibreglass strands and a resin matrix. The manufacturing process of FRP sand pipes typically involves winding fibreglass around a mandrel or using a pultrusion method, where the fibreglass is continuously pulled through a resin bath and then through a heated die to create a solid profile.


This method ensures that the pipes have a uniform thickness and excellent structural integrity. The choice of resin can significantly influence the pipe's performance characteristics, including its resistance to chemicals and temperature fluctuations.


Advantages of FRP Sand Pipes


One of the standout characteristics of FRP sand pipes is their exceptional resistance to corrosion. Unlike traditional metal pipes, which can degrade over time due to moisture and chemical exposure, FRP pipes remain intact, leading to lower maintenance costs and increased longevity. This quality is particularly beneficial in industries that handle corrosive materials or operate in harsh environmental conditions.


Additionally, the lightweight nature of FRP pipes simplifies installation. The reduced weight means that fewer support structures are required, leading to lower installation costs and quicker project timelines. These advantages do not compromise the strength of the material; FRP sand pipes can withstand high pressures and stresses, making them suitable for demanding applications.

Applications in Various Industries


FRP sand pipes are employed in various sectors, including mining, construction, and oil and gas. In the mining industry, they effectively transport sand and slurry, reducing wear and tear associated with traditional piping materials. For construction projects, they are often used for drainage systems, facilitating efficient water management.


In the oil and gas sector, FRP pipes are utilized for transporting corrosive fluids and gases, where reliability and safety are paramount. The ability to customize these pipes for specific applications, including varying diameters and strengths, further increases their versatility across different industries.


Environmental Impact and Sustainability


As the global focus shifts towards sustainable practices, FRP sand pipes are gaining recognition for their eco-friendliness. The production process of these pipes generates less waste compared to traditional materials, and their longevity contributes to reduced resource consumption over time. Moreover, many manufacturers offer recycling options, allowing used pipes to be repurposed rather than ending up in landfills.
